Your Role

As our Robot Field Operator, you will play a critical role in ensuring our robot fleet performs reliably in real customer environments. Sitting at the intersection of robotics, operations, and customer success, you will be responsible for deploying robots on-site, troubleshooting issues in the field, carrying out maintenance and repairs, and feeding real-world learnings back into the engineering team.

You will spend a significant amount of time at customer sites, both locally and internationally, helping ensure successful deployments and smooth day-to-day operation. In this role, you will act as the eyes and ears of the engineering team in the field, turning operational experience into product improvements.

What You’ll Be Doing

  • Deploy and set up robots at customer sites, ensuring they are ready for operation

  • Monitor robot performance and intervene when issues occur

  • Troubleshoot hardware and software issues in the field, performing basic repairs and maintenance when needed

  • Conduct on-site quality checks and validate that robots operate according to company standards

  • Document issues clearly and provide structured feedback to engineering, production, and account management teams

  • Identify recurring failure modes and contribute ideas to improve system robustness and reliability

  • Interface directly with customers and represent the company during deployments and support visits

  • Travel internationally for deployments and spend extended periods on-site when required
